This week on Never In Reverse Podcast, Jeremy Axel sits down with Paula Randler, a transformational career coach who's helped countless mid-career professionals stop playing it safe and start playing it smart.

Paula wasn't always the confident coach she is today. She knows what it feels like to show up to a job that looks great on paper but feels completely hollow inside.

In this episode, they shared the real story behind career stagnation, what's keeping you stuck, what your gut has been trying to tell you, and how to make moves that align with your values without burning everything down.

What's covered in this episode:

→ Career transition strategies for mid-career professionals

→ The importance of core values in decision making

→ Signs of burnout and how to heal from it

→ Leadership traits that foster trust and engagement

→ The role of self-awareness in career fulfillment
